What is a digital operations administrator?

Digital Operations Administrators are professionals responsible for overseeing and managing the digital systems, platforms, and processes within an organization. They ensure that digital operations run smoothly, coordinate between IT and business teams, and often handle tasks such as system monitoring, troubleshooting, and process optimization. Their role may also include implementing new digital tools, maintaining data integrity, and ensuring compliance with digital policies. Digital Operations Administrators play a key part in maintaining efficient and secure digital workflows for businesses.

How does a digital operations administrator typically collaborate with other departments to streamline workflows?

Digital Operations Administrators play a key role in bridging the gap between technical teams and business units. They often coordinate with IT, marketing, and customer service to ensure that digital platforms and tools run efficiently and meet organizational needs. Regular meetings, cross-departmental projects, and process documentation are common ways they collaborate to identify bottlenecks and implement improvements. This teamwork not only optimizes daily operations but also supports smooth digital transformation initiatives across the company.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as a digital operations administrator, and why are they important?

To thrive as a Digital Operations Administrator, you need strong organizational skills, analytical ability, and a background in business administration or IT. Familiarity with digital workflow platforms, content management systems, and data analytics tools—along with certifications like ITIL or Google Analytics—is commonly required. Attention to detail, problem-solving aptitude, and effective communication help you excel in managing digital processes and collaborating with diverse teams. These skills are essential to ensure smooth digital operations, optimize workflows, and support business objectives in a technology-driven environment.

What is the role?

We are seeking an Operations Administrator in Miami, FL with an on-site work schedule.

ROLE SUMMARY

The role is responsible for end-to-end intake, processing, and management of incoming mail and documents, including receipt, review, sorting, scanning, validation, and coordination for check handling and deposits.

What will you be doing?

Mail Intake & Processing

  • Receive, open, and sort incoming physical mail (carrier documents, policies, invoices, endorsements, certificates, etc.)

  • Coordinate with appropriate teams upon receipt of checks, including preparation and facilitation of bank deposits

  • Scan all incoming physical documents using standardized procedures

  • Validate scan quality (clarity, completeness, correct orientation)

Document Filing & System Upload (AppliedEpic)

  • Upload and attach all documents to the appropriate account, policy, or activity within Applied Epic

  • Accurately index documents using naming conventions, and activity codes

  • Confirm all required documentation is saved to Epic as the system of record for audit and compliance purposes

Coordination with Agency/Broker Teams

  • Work closely with Account Managers, Brokers, and Client Service teams to:

  • Validate document classification

  • Route misdirected or incomplete items

  • Resolve discrepancies or missing information

  • Escalate time-sensitive or incomplete documentation to appropriate stakeholders

Process Improvement & Operational Support

  • Identify opportunities to improve mail handling, scanning, and document workflows

  • Support transition toward digital-first processes and document ingestion tools

  • Assist with backlog processing or high-volume periods as needed
